Support staff should understand how the Pulsegrid agent compresses telemetry payloads before escalating bandwidth complaints. Each agent batches metrics into five-second windows, applies delta encoding, then zstd compression at level 6. If a customer reports inflated egress, check whether compression was disabled via the `--raw-telemetry` flag. To inspect compressed payloads yourself, use the internal Unpacker service in the staging cluster. Requests to Unpacker must be authenticated with the shared support credential shown below.

gateway credential: zpat2_ei

First-Day Checklist — Item 4: Door Sensor Recall

Quick heads up for contractors starting at Bramble Quay: the Vextor door sensors on the workshop corridor are being recalled, so badge taps won't work there for a bit. No drama — just use the keypad next to each affected door instead. If a door still won't open, ask at the hub desk rather than forcing it. Punch in the code listed below.

door code, tajof-kageg: bdg-QVDCE-3

Subject: Key rotation for Feedwright validator

Future maintainers: the Feedwright podcast feed validator rotated its internal credential today as part of our quarterly schedule. The old key stops working at the end of the month; the validator's checks against the Castling registry will fail with a 403 after that. Update the deployment config in the Pinebrook environment before then, and verify a sample feed parses cleanly. The new key, effective immediately, is provided below.

API key for bageg-kajef: vxb2-ss

## Spoolrun Service — Quick Runbook

Spoolrun queues print jobs for the Hatterly office fleet. If jobs stall: check queue depth first, then worker health. Restart workers one at a time; never restart all at once or queued jobs drop. Dead-letter queue drains automatically after restart. Escalate to the platform channel if depth exceeds 500 for ten minutes. When filing an incident, always attach the running build's identity token, shown below.

build token for tawif-bahip: htk31_68bba16e1afabfef4ecc69408c06f16